The whole of the spine and pelvis is infiltrated with bony metastatic disease.
No cord compression.
Liver metastases.
Case Discussion
The MR appearances of the whole axial skeleton infiltrated with metastases, most commonly observed in prostatic carcinoma in males and breast cancer in females.
